An expert private ADHD assessment is an extensive process designed to rule out other conditions and verify the presence of ADHD Assessment For Adults symptoms across various life stages.
Preliminary Screening and Pre-Assessment
The majority of centers begin with standardized self-report scales, such as the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S). Patients might likewise be asked to supply "collateral evidence," that includes school reports or questionnaires finished by a partner, parent, or buddy who understood them in childhood.
The Clinical Interview
The core of the assessment is a deep-dive interview with a psychiatrist or a specialist psychologist. This interview generally follows the DIVA (Diagnostic Interview for ADHD in Adults) structure. The clinician checks out:
Childhood symptoms (proof need to generally exist before age 12).Current symptoms in multiple settings (work, home, social).Functional problems (how symptoms negatively affect life).Differential Diagnosis
An important part of the procedure is ensuring signs aren't much better discussed by other mental health conditions, such as depression, generalized stress and anxiety condition, or bipolar affective disorder. ADHD often co-exists with these conditions, and a Private Assessment For ADHD expert will put in the time to untangle these complexities.
The Diagnostic Report
Following the assessment, the client gets a thorough written report. This file outlines the findings, the evidence used, the official medical diagnosis (if relevant), and advised next steps for treatment.

Yes, offered the assessment is performed by a qualified professional (such as a Consultant Psychiatrist) utilizing acknowledged diagnostic requirements (DSM-5 or ICD-11), it is a valid medical diagnosis utilized for work environment adjustments and more treatment.
Why do I need evidence from my childhood?
ADHD is a neurodevelopmental condition, indicating it is present from birth. Even if it wasn't identified when the person was young, clinicians require evidence that signs existed throughout youth to identify ADHD from adult-onset conditions like burnout or anxiety.
Will my GP accept a private medical diagnosis?
In numerous cases, yes, however it is not guaranteed. It is extremely suggested that people speak with their GP before booking a private assessment to ask if they are ready to enter into a Shared Care Agreement once the patient is steady on medication.
How much does a private assessment expense?
Rates vary considerably based on the clinic's location and the level of know-how. On average, a preliminary assessment costs in between ₤ 600 and ₤ 1,200. It is necessary to remember that medication titration and follow-up visits typically incur extra costs.
Can I get a private assessment if I am currently on the NHS waiting list?
Yes. Numerous individuals select to spend for a private assessment to get immediate aid while remaining on the general public list for long-lasting management transition.
